NBTHS class of 1989 to hold 20-year reunion
      The organizing committee of the North Brunswick Township High School class of 1989 has announced its 20th reunion will be July 18, 2009, at the Pines Manor in Edison. All interested class members should email NBTHS1989@aol.com or sign up on the website, NBTHS1989.com.

School's 'Mardi Gras Prom' June 5
      The North Brunswick Township High School senior prom, "Mardi Gras Prom," will be 5:30-8:30 p.m. June 5 at the high school commons on Raider Road. Live music will be performed by Bill Gerry, and there will be various foods. The event is free, and transportation is available.

Greek festival set for three days at church
      St. Demetrios Greek Orthodox Church will sponsor its Festival by the Bay 11 a.m.- 11 p.m. May 29, 11 a.m.-midnight May 30, and noon-6 p.m. May 31 on the church grounds, Sadowski Parkway and Wisteria Street, Perth Amboy. The event will take place rain or shine.

NBTHS Mock Trial members receive awards
      The North Brunswick Township High School Mock Trial Team competed at the American Mock Trial Invitational May 16 and 17 in New Brunswick. Nthabi Choma and Chris Castillo were named "Best Witnesses" and Hannah Whitman was named "Best Lawyer.

Register now for S.B. Education programs
      Registration is now under way for the South Brunswick Community Education before- and after-school program for the 2009-10 school year, with deadline to apply for tuition assistance May 29. The last day to register is July 15, and students will be wait-listed after that date.

Columbiettes yard, bake sale May 30
      St. Augustine of Canterbury parish Columbiettes Council 6345 is sponsoring the fourth annual charity yard and baked goods sale 8 a.m.-4 p.m. May 30 at 3 Markus Drive, Kendall Park section of South Brunswick (rain or shine). All proceeds will benefit various charities.
